Magical Masking Tape

by Beate Johns

Use masking tape to transfer ink for a unique background.

Supplies

  • Masking Tape, or blue painters tape

  • Glossy White Cardstock

  • Water-Based Ink

  • Stamps

Step-by-Step

  1. Step 1

    Tear off a strip of masking tape.

  2. Step 2

    Ink up your strip with ink.

  3. Step 3

    Place tape over glossy cardstock.

  4. Step 4

    Repeat with same ink or different ink if you want to add more strips and colors.

  5. Step 5

    Place a piece of scrap paper over the strips and burnish them.

  6. Start peeling your tape strips off your cardstock.

  7. Step 6

    Peel off all tape strips.

  8. Let ink dry.

  9. Step 7

    Use you background for your project.
